Productivity & Organisation Apps

Juggling many different deadlines and reminders can leave you feeling mentally drained and unfocused. Productivity apps like Todist or Google Keep can help you plan everything clearly, instead of juggling different scraps of paper and trying to read rushed handwritten notes.

Creating a clear list each morning means you can start each day with a concise plan, ultimately boosting efficiency. A bonus is that many apps automatically sync across devices, so you can update your list or schedule from wherever and check it on your phone whenever.

Smart Home & Control Apps

Many smart home apps are also worth downloading. Tools like Google Home or Philips Hue allow you to dim lights, adjust heating, or check security from your device. You could even implement smart plugs or speakers and automate small comforts like turning on the kettle or playing your favourite playlist in the morning.

These types of home automations can save you time while also reducing energy usage, and give you more control over your space without extra effort.

Health, Wellness & Fitness Apps

Apps such as Strava and Headspace can give you structure and feedback. Tracking things like workouts and meals can help you uncover patterns or trends you might not have noticed before. Setting gentle daily goals, such as an extra walk or a short meditation session, can help you slowly progress instead of burning out.

Over time, using these apps and sticking to these types of habits can help you strengthen both your body and mind despite busy, chaotic days.
